Condividi tramite


Funzione FwpsDereferenceNetBufferList0 (fwpsk.h)

La funzione FwpsDereferenceNetBufferList0 decrementa il conteggio dei riferimenti per una struttura NET_BUFFER_LIST acquisita in precedenza da un driver callout usando la funzione FwpsReferenceNetBufferList0 .

 

Sintassi

void FwpsDereferenceNetBufferList0(
  [in, out] NET_BUFFER_LIST *netBufferList,
  [in]      BOOLEAN         dispatchLevel
);

Parametri

[in, out] netBufferList

Puntatore alla struttura NET_BUFFER_LIST per cui il conteggio dei riferimenti viene decrementato.

[in] dispatchLevel

Valore che indica che l'oggetto IRQL corrente = DISPATCH_LEVEL. Un driver di callout deve impostare questo parametro su TRUE solo se è noto che è in esecuzione in IRQL = DISPATCH_LEVEL. In caso contrario, un driver di callout imposta questo parametro su FALSE.

Valore restituito

nessuno

Osservazioni

Un driver callout chiama la funzione FwpsDereferenceNetBufferList0 per decrementare il conteggio dei riferimenti per una struttura NET_BUFFER_LIST acquisita in precedenza usando la funzione FwpsReferenceNetBufferList0 . Un driver di callout non deve chiamare la funzione FwpsDereferenceNetBufferList0 per una struttura NET_BUFFER_LIST, a meno che non sia stata chiamata in precedenza FwpsReferenceNetBufferList0 per la stessa struttura.

Requisiti

Requisito Valore
Client minimo supportato Disponibile a partire da Windows Vista.
Piattaforma di destinazione Universale
Intestazione fwpsk.h (include Fwpsk.h)
Libreria Fwpkclnt.lib
IRQL <= DISPATCH_LEVEL

Vedi anche

FwpsReferenceNetBufferList0

NET_BUFFER_LIST